Thieves break toilet window, escape from police lock-up

<p>History-sheeters Satish and Suresh Kunchikurve sneaked out of the lock-up by breaking the toilet window grills; cops nabbed one of them in a matter of hours</p>

Listen to this article :

In yet another incident that is sure to leave the men in khaki red-faced, two history-sheeters escaped from Dharavi police station yesterday morning by breaking the grills of the bathroom window. The escapees were identified as Satish Kunchikurve (25) and Suresh Kunchikurve (27). But Satish’s freedom lasted only a few hours, as he was nabbed from Shahunagar in Dharavi in the evening.
